E. Bauereisen is a scholar working on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ine, Surgery and Physiology. According to data from OpenAlex, E. Bauereisen has authored 43 papers receiving a total of 333 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 9 papers in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ine, 5 papers in Surgery and 5 papers in Physiology. Recurrent topics in E. Bauereisen’s work include Cardiovascular Function and Risk Factors (5 papers), Liver Disease and Transplantation (4 papers) and Heart Rate Variability and Autonomic Control (3 papers). E. Bauereisen is often cited by papers focused on Cardiovascular Function and Risk Factors (5 papers), Liver Disease and Transplantation (4 papers) and Heart Rate Variability and Autonomic Control (3 papers). E. Bauereisen collaborates with scholars based in Germany. E. Bauereisen's co-authors include U. Peiper, J. Lutz, R. Jacob, H Henrich and Lisa Schlicher and has published in prestigious journals such as Pflügers Archiv - European Journal of Physiology, The Science of Nature and Basic Research in Cardiology.
